I downloaded a game for my iPod Touch the other day called  Pocket God.  It has 1000+ reviews with the vast majority of those being 4 star rating so I figured for .99 how could I go wrong.

For 99 cents its a great game.    The gist of it is that there is a little island where you can control the natives.  You get to change the weather on them and zap the with lightning, toss them in a volcano, feed them to a shark, give them an earthquake (by shaking the Touch/iPhone), and number of other things.  Its pretty fun.  Lets be honest.  Its not very deep,  But for what it is, its lots of fun.

Overall its easy to control as well.  My son Eric had no problems playing it for a few minutes.  He had a little trouble launching the natives into the volcano, but then again I did at first as well.  But he could zap them with lightning pretty well, and pick up the shark. 

The graphics are simple, but effective and very fun to watch..  You fry a native with lightning and he turns into a pile of ash.  Drop lava on one, and they catch fire and jump in the water.  Neat little graphics, not top of the line, but this just proves that having a fun game is more important than having the best graphics.

One of the things that really impresses me about the game are the regular updates.  Apparently on a farily regularly basis (weekly I believe, could be wrong though), they update the game with new episodes (essentially new ways to pick on the natives).  For example they are up to episode 10 now, where you can summon a vampire bat and turn one of the natives into a vampire, and well, I'll let you discover the rest.
